Most common Mercedes-benz B200 MOT faults
These are the faults and advisories recorded most often across Mercedes-benz B200 MOT tests:
- under-trays fitted obscuring some underside components (10 times)
- covers fitted obscuring some components in the engine bay (9 times)
- steering rack worn (7 times)
- Nearside Rear Brake pipe corroded, covered in grease or other material (1.1.11 (c)) (6 times)
- Tyre worn close to legal limit/worn on edge both rear perished and 2mm inner edge (5.2.3 (e)) (5 times)
- Nearside Front Tyre worn close to legal limit/worn on edge (5.2.3 (e)) (3 times)
- Offside Rear Tyre slightly damaged/cracking or perishing (5.2.3 (d) (ii)) (3 times)
- Under trays fitted obscuring some underside components (3 times)
- Front Brake pad(s) wearing thin (1.1.13 (a) (ii)) (2 times)
- Tyre worn close to legal limit/worn on edge both front 2mm edges (5.2.3 (e)) (2 times)
- nearside cv gaiter in poor condition (2 times)
- Nearside Drive shaft joint constant velocity boot severely deteriorated (6.1.7 (g) (i)) (2 times)
- Offside Drive shaft joint constant velocity boot severely deteriorated (6.1.7 (g) (i)) (2 times)
- Offside Front Tyre has a cut in excess of the requirements deep enough to reach the ply or cords (5.2.3 (d) (i)) (2 times)
- Nearside Front Outer Drive shaft joint constant velocity boot severely deteriorated (6.1.7 (g) (i)) (2 times)
